In Azerbaijan, bloggers' advocates challenge the bench

Today in Azerbaijan, the Baku Appeal Court, presided by Gail Mamedov, continued consideration of the complaint lodged by young bloggers Emin Milli and Adnan Gadjizade.

The "Caucasian Knot" correspondent reports that the suffered party in the case - Vyusal Mamedov and Babek Guseinov - were again absent, despite the earlier bloggers' petition about their presence at the hearings.

Isakhan Ashurov, Gadjizade's advocate, moved a petition to challenge the judges, because two out of three of them are "interested persons."

Mr Ashurov has reminded that back at the preliminary investigation the defence moved complaints against violation in relation to the bloggers of the presumption of innocence and against their brutal treatment at detention by the police. These complaints were considered by Judges Abid Abdinbekov and Gail Mamedov - members of the present court.

Elton Guliev, Milli's advocate, has also supported the petition. Besides, he moved a petition to hold a partial inquiry of violations of the law during preliminary investigation and consideration of the case by the first instance.

The bloggers also supported the petitions of their lawyers.

Judge Mamedov has appointed the next session on March 3 at 3:00 p.m. At that session, it will be announced whether the challenge was accepted or not.
